What I love most about my students is their incredible imagination, resilience, and desire to explore the world around them. They are thinkers, builders, and dreamers who thrive when given the tools to express themselves creatively. Each day, they come to class eager to learn and ready to tackle new challenges. They inspire me with their ideas and remind me that when given the right opportunities, students can accomplish amazing things.
A Glowforge will make a powerful difference in our classroom by transforming how we learn and create.
It will allow students to take their digital designs and bring them to life with precision and professionalism. Whether crafting custom puzzles in math, designing models in science, or creating meaningful art pieces, this tool will open doors to hands-on learning and cross-curricular projects. It will also help develop essential skills like problem-solving, design thinking, and collaboration—skills that will benefit them far beyond the classroom.
Our project goal is to integrate the Glowforge into student-led projects that emphasize creativity, innovation, and real-world application. We want to foster an environment where students feel empowered to take ownership of their learning and proudly showcase what they’ve built. By incorporating design and fabrication into our curriculum, we’ll be helping our students become not only better learners, but confident creators prepared for the future.
